
(NC)—Serve these spicy delicious almonds alone, or mix them with 2-3 cups of popcorn. This tasty treat is the perfect mix of salty and sweet and also makes a great gift.
Makes: 2 cups
Ingredients:1 large egg white
1 teaspoon (5 mL) vanilla extract
2 cups (250 mL) whole natural almonds
1/2 cup (125 mL) sugar
1/4 cup (50 mL) cornstarch
1 tablespoon (15 mL) unsweetened cocoa powder
1 teaspoon (5 mL) chili powder
1/2 teaspoon (2 mL) kosher salt
1/2 teaspoon (2 mL) ground cinnamon
1/2 teaspoon (2 mL) ground cumin
Preparation:Preheat oven to 225˚F (110ºC).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per. Place egg white in a large stainless steel bowl; whisk until frothy. Whisk in vanilla. Add almonds and gently toss until completely coated. Place remaining ingredients in a bowl and toss until well combined. Add sugar mixture to the almonds, a quarter at a time, and gently toss until well coated. Transfer almonds to the prepared sheet and arrange in a single layer. Bake for 15 minutes, then stir and bake for 15 more minutes, or until coating is lightly colored and dried out. Remove from oven and immediately loosen with a metal spatula. Cool before serving.
Calories 136 Cholesterol 0 mg
Total fat 9 g Fibre 2 g
Saturated 0.7 g Calcium 52 mg
Monounsaturated 5.7 g Magnesium 53 mg
Polyunsaturated 2 g Sodium 81 mg
Carb 12 g Potassium 163 mg
Protein 4 g Vitamin E 5 mg
